Aggregate Sealing in Kansas City, KS
Aggregate sealing services involve applying a protective coating to existing aggregate surfaces, such as driveways, walkways, or patios, to enhance durability and improve appearance. This process helps prevent loose stones from shifting, reduces surface erosion, and offers a uniform finish that can resist stains, weathering, and wear over time. Property owners often request aggregate sealing to extend the lifespan of their outdoor surfaces, maintain a clean look, and improve safety by reducing loose debris that can cause slipping or tripping hazards.
Before requesting aggregate sealing, property owners should consider the current condition of the surface, including any existing cracks, stains, or loose stones. It is also helpful to understand the type of aggregate material used and whether any repairs or cleaning are needed prior to sealing. Proper surface preparation ensures the coating adheres effectively and provides the desired long-lasting protection. Clarifying these details can help determine the most suitable sealing options for the project.

Aggregate Sealing Questions
What is aggregate sealing? Aggregate sealing involves applying a protective layer over paved surfaces to prevent damage from moisture, stains, and debris.
Which surfaces benefit from aggregate sealing? Driveways, walkways, and patios with exposed aggregate or textured finishes are common projects for sealing.
How does sealing protect the surface? Sealing creates a barrier that reduces water penetration, minimizes staining, and helps maintain the surface’s appearance.
When should aggregate sealing be performed? Sealing is typically done after the surface has been cleaned and any repairs are completed to ensure longevity and protection.
